Secure® 99A50R007

Secure 99A50R007 is a fire-resistant single-sided thermal interface adhesive pad featuring 0.1524 mm of uncured silicone between a 0.025 mm FEP top interleave and a 0.076 mm PTFE-coated fiberglass bottom carrier, with a thermal conductivity of 1.5 W/°C·m at 100°C and a dielectric strength of 25.5 kV/mm. The 0.178 mm overall construction delivers thermal impedance of 0.29 °C·in²/W at 380 psi across an operating range of -101°C to +204°C. UL listed (E54153) with a UL 94 V-0 flame rating and RTI 150°C/150°C for both mechanical and electrical applications.

    Secure 99A50R007 is a fire-resistant thermal interface adhesive pad in the Secure family, engineered for thermal bonding applications that combine reliable thermal transfer with documented flame retardancy.

    Unlike the standard double-sided Secure adhesives, the 99A50R series uses a single-sided construction: a 0.1524 mm fire-resistant uncured silicone layer sandwiched between a 0.025 mm FEP top interleave (for clean release) and a 0.076 mm PTFE-coated fiberglass bottom carrier. This format is positioned for power electronics, LED, aerospace, and defense thermal management work where flame retardancy is a primary requirement.

    Mechanical and physical performance includes 85 Shore A durometer, 2.50 specific gravity, 0.444 kg/m² total product weight, and a glass transition temperature of -118°C. Thermally, the material delivers 1.5 W/°C·m thermal conductivity at 100°C and 0.29 °C·in²/W thermal impedance at 380 psi, across an operating range of -101°C to +204°C. Electrically, the dielectric strength is 25.5 kV/mm.

    The product is UL listed under E54153 with a UL 94 V-0 flammability rating and RTI 150°C/150°C for both mechanical and electrical applications. Recommended cure cycle is 15 minutes at 250°F and 50 psi. Shelf life is 3 months at a storage temperature of 7.2°C ± 3°C, and the manufacturer recommends refrigerated shipment.

    Compliant with UL 94 V-0 and UL listing E54153 (RTI 150°C/150°C).

    What differentiates Secure 99A50R007 from the standard double-sided Secure adhesives and from the other 99A50R grades?

    The 99A50R series is a fire-resistant uncured silicone formulation with a single-sided construction — uncured silicone between an FEP top interleave and a PTFE-coated fiberglass bottom carrier — rather than the double-sided Style 1080 Fiberglass or Kapton MT–substrate constructions of the standard Secure line. Within the 99A50R series, 99A50R007 is the thinnest grade at 0.178 mm overall with 0.1524 mm of uncured silicone, sized for thermal bonding where flame retardancy is required and a thinner profile is preferred. Compared with 99A50R008 (0.203 mm silicone, 30.8 kV/mm) and 99A50R009 (0.203 mm silicone, 32.7 kV/mm), this grade has the lowest dielectric strength of the family at 25.5 kV/mm.

    Why is dielectric strength important for this application?

    The Secure adhesive's primary function is to bond a heat-generating component to a heat sink while keeping the two electrically isolated. The PTFE-coated fiberglass carrier and the uncured silicone provide that isolation, and the dielectric strength of 25.5 kV/mm per ASTM D149 — paired with UL RTI 150°C/150°C, V-0 flame rating, and the fire-resistant silicone formulation — establishes the voltage withstand and flame behavior required for safety-critical power electronics, LED, aerospace, and defense bondlines.

    What is the operating temperature range for Secure 99A50R007?

    The operating temperature range is -101°C to +204°C, with a glass transition temperature of -118°C. The UL relative thermal index (RTI) is 150°C for both mechanical and electrical applications.

    Is Secure 99A50R007 suitable for UL-rated, fire-resistant electronics assemblies?

    Yes. The material is UL listed under E54153 with a UL 94 V-0 flammability rating, RTI 150°C/150°C for both mechanical and electrical applications, and a fire-resistant uncured silicone formulation, making it suitable for UL-compliant power electronics, LED, aerospace, and defense thermal interface bonding.
